**Position: Community and Partnership Coordinator**
Hours of Work: 37.5 Hours per week
ABOUT ST. CLARE’S
St. Clare's is a non-profit affordable housing provider that owns and operates seven apartment buildings in Toronto’s downtown core. Our tenants are referred to our buildings through various partner agencies in the City of Toronto and support for them is provided by their referring agency.
Many of our tenants have experienced homelessness and manage challenges with mental health, addiction, and trauma.
THE OPPORTUNITY
We are currently looking for a Community Partnership Coordinator (CPC) to coordinate support for tenants with their referring agencies in one of our larger rental properties.
The CPC works in collaboration with the Property Manager, Tenants, and Referring Agencies to achieve successful tenancies.
- _*This position is best suited for a person with a genuine and demonstrable interest in the development and delivery of affordable low-income housing, and an interest in finding solutions to housing people without homes*_
ACCOUNTABILITY
Reports to the Director, Community and Partnership
FUNCTION
The Community and Partnership Coordinator works in collaboration with the Property Manager, Tenants, and Referring Agencies to support St. Clare’s Tenancy Model, “Successful Tenancies - Successful Communities” and to facilitate and maintain healthy partner relationships with our Referring Agencies. The CPC collaborates with partners and within St. Clare’s Community Housing Partnership’s procedures and policies to promote social inclusion and prevent eviction. The CPC provides crisis counseling, brief therapy intervention, uses facilitation and mediation skills, supports any necessary referrals, and ensures barriers are removed to promote the success of tenants.
DUTIES
- Tenants_
- Establish and maintain a supportive network with referring agencies and St. Clare’s staff that will assist the tenants to maintain a successful tenancy
- Use brief therapy and mediation skills, knowledge of community networks and resources to support skills development, promote social inclusion, and prevent eviction
- Assist tenants in attaining community outcomes and goals
- Assist tenants in reviewing their personal goals with their partner agency and re-evaluating the outcomes on a regular basis
- Promote open communication between all parties involved in the building and partnerships
- Proactively involve tenants in the discussions and decisions that affect them
- Provide information and referrals to tenants, (and coaching if needed,) regarding available services and community resources; support them to access and evaluate them
- Support the tenant to advocate for appropriate resources as needed
- Coordinate community orientation sessions and workshops for tenants; and facilitate monthly tenant meetings to address building and community issues
- Support tenants who currently do not have a referring agency
- Partners_
- Provide leadership to the development and implementation of the St. Clare’s Community Partnership Model
- Work in collaboration with partner agencies in the referral, support planning, and move-in process
- Work with referring agencies to develop and maintain a transparent and agreed upon prioritizing process for vacancies
- Liaise with other service providers involved with each tenant and support tenants to work effectively with their support service providers
- Work with other Partner Agency staff and on-site staff as part of the treatment and support team for tenants as needed
- Work with the referring agencies in scheduling and supporting delivery of workshops, training sessions, and community development initiatives that involve the tenants
- Work collaboratively with partner agencies to develop and implement strategies to prevent evictions and to create discharge plans if those strategies are not successful
- Encourage good coordination of resources and strategies among participating service providers
- Work in collaboration with the partnership and tenants to evaluate outcomes of St. Clare’s Community Housing model
- Administrative_
- Collect and maintain statistical information on tenants moving in and out
- Develop and administer surveys and questionnaires for all tenants moving in and document the outcomes of tenants leaving, and periodically during tenancy
- Regularly report activities for consultation and/or direction to his/her peer team and Director on a regular basis (every two weeks or more often if necessary)
- Attend meetings, case consultation meetings and staff training and development opportunities
- Prepare case records, statistical report and other administrative tasks as required
**Requirements**:
- Master’s degree in social work, psychology, counselling or equivalent education and experience.
- 5 years experience working with clients in a face-to-face setting
- Experienced in brief counselling and being a catalyst for change
- Knowledge of addictions
